Expected Return
The anticipated average return of an investment over a specified period, based on historical data or statistical analysis.
Free Cash Flow
The amount of cash generated by a company after accounting for capital expenditures, indicating the liquidity available for expansion or dividend distribution.
Corporate Tax Rate
The percentage of a corporation's income that is seized by the government as tax.
Depreciation
The reduction in value of an asset over time, particularly in respect of wear and tear.
